Nettet7. apr. 2024 · Left gas on all night. So pissed off and worried. Someone left the gas on all night (we had family over who helped cook). I woke up at 6 am to the smell of gas when the baby woke up. It was on low (no flame). The baby and I sleep in the living room right by the kitchen. The carbon monoxide detector never went off. Nettet24. mar. 2024 · You can leave a pellet stove on all night and day long, as they are designed for 24/7 operations. However, make sure to follow the manufacturer’s guidelines when using it and routinely clean it to avoid soot build-up. Poorly maintained pellet stoves can create accidents.
